Habia appoint african hair ambassador

Habia has appointed Sandra Webb, one of the industry's most respected and talented African Caribbean hairdressers to be its new ambassador for the new standards in African type hair.

Sandra, a senior technical consultant for AVLON and a member of the KMS artistic team, will be the spokeswoman for the standards and will be encouraging employers, industry professionals and new entrants to take up existing and new qualifications.

Speaking of her new role, Sandra said, "I am both honoured and flattered to become the Ambassador for African Caribbean hair, and intend to fulfill the role to the best of my abilities."

Sandra has over 20 years experience in the industry, and was the first female to win the Black Beauty/Wahl Hair Awards Stylist of the Year.  She has also won the Softsheen Carson Golden Scissors Awards and been a finalist in the British Hairdressing Awards Afro Hairdresser of the Year category for three consecutive years.

Currently an educator teaching in hairdressing colleges and salons in the UK, France, Spain and the Netherlands, Sandra also carries out session styling for high profile fashion shoots, hairdressing exhibitions, TV shows and video shoots.

Alan Goldsbro, Habia CEO, said, "Sandra has a wealth of experience and is well respected within the industry, so it's great to have her on the team.  African Caribbean hairdressing has come a long way, and the new standards, with Sandra's help, will take it even further."
